本文目录导读:
图片来源于网络,如有侵权联系删除
在当今数字化时代,随着互联网业务的不断扩展和需求的日益复杂化,服务器的管理变得尤为重要,为了确保系统的稳定性和高效性,合理地划分和管理服务器空间是必不可少的,本文将详细介绍如何进行服务器分空间,包括前期规划、具体操作步骤以及注意事项。
服务器分空间的必要性
- 安全性提升:通过隔离不同的应用和数据,可以防止潜在的安全风险蔓延至整个系统。
- 性能优化:不同类型的应用对资源的需求各异,合理的分区能够更好地匹配资源分配,提高整体性能。
- 维护便利性:清晰的分区结构便于管理和监控,降低故障排查和维护成本。
前期准备工作
在进行任何操作之前,必须明确以下几点:
图片来源于网络,如有侵权联系删除
- 需求分析:了解各个业务模块的具体需求和预期负载。
- 技术选型:选择适合的服务器硬件和操作系统。
- 预算考虑:评估项目所需的成本,包括硬件购置、软件许可等。
服务器分空间的实际操作
硬件准备
- 选择足够强大的服务器主机,确保有足够的CPU核心数、内存容量和网络带宽。
- 根据需求配置硬盘存储,如使用SSD提升读写速度或使用NAS实现数据备份。
操作系统安装与设置
- 在每台服务器上安装相应的操作系统(如Linux或Windows Server)。
- 配置网络参数,确保所有服务器都能正常通信。
数据库分区
- 对于数据库密集型的应用,可以考虑采用分布式数据库解决方案,如MySQL Cluster或PostgreSQL Replication。
- 将数据库表按照业务逻辑划分为多个实例,分别部署在不同的服务器上。
应用程序部署
- 根据应用程序的类型和规模,将其部署到合适的服务器上。
- 使用负载均衡器来分发流量,保证服务的可用性和稳定性。
安全措施
- 实施防火墙规则,限制不必要的访问权限。
- 定期更新系统和软件补丁,以防范已知漏洞。
常见问题及解决方法
性能瓶颈
- 原因:某个特定服务器的负载过高导致响应时间变慢。
- 解决方案:调整资源配置,增加该服务器的计算能力;或者迁移部分负载到其他空闲的服务器上。
数据不一致
- 原因:分布式系统中各节点之间的同步不及时。
- 解决方案:加强数据的实时同步机制,例如使用消息队列等技术手段。
网络延迟
- 原因:服务器间的通信效率低下。
- 解决方案:优化网络拓扑结构,缩短传输距离;升级网络设备以提高带宽和处理能力。
服务器分空间是一项复杂的系统工程,需要综合考虑多方面的因素,通过对服务器的科学规划和有效管理,可以有效提升系统的安全性和可靠性,同时满足不同业务场景下的需求变化,在实际操作过程中,应遵循最佳实践原则,并结合具体情况灵活调整策略,以确保项目的成功实施和长期运行。
标签: #服务器分空间教程
评论列表